Full-Time (Non-Exempt) Position Summary
The Safety & Compliance Coordinator plays a critical role in ensuring the organization adheres to regulatory, safety, and operational standards. This individual will manage administrative duties related to compliance, schedule and oversee inspections, develop and maintain Standard Operating Procedures (SOPs), coordinate safety committees, and work proactively to ensure the safety and security of the organization’s facilities. Primary Responsibilities Building Safety
Conduct regular facility walkthroughs to identify and mitigate potential safety hazards.
Coordinate and oversee the maintenance and inspection of safety equipment (e.g., fire extinguishers, alarms, and emergency exits).
Lead efforts to implement and maintain emergency response plans, including evacuation drills and incident reporting procedures. Standard Operating Procedures (SOPs)
Draft, update, and distribute SOPs to ensure consistency in operational practices across departments.
Collaborate with department leads to ensure SOPs are practical, clear, and align with regulatory requirements.
Train staff on new or revised SOPs. Inspections and Audits
Schedule, coordinate, and oversee routine and non-routine inspections of facilities to ensure compliance with safety and regulatory standards.
Collaborate with third-party inspectors and internal teams to address and resolve inspection findings.
Monitor and ensure compliance with local, state, and federal regulations, including OSHA, ADA, and fire safety codes. Safety Committee Coordination
Serve as the primary coordinator for the organization’s health & safety committees, including scheduling meetings, preparing agendas, and documenting meeting minutes.
Monitor and track safety committee action items and ensure timely resolution.
Promote a culture of safety and compliance within the organization. Administrative Duties
Maintain accurate and up-to-date records of compliance-related activities, inspections, certifications, and training documentation.
Prepare reports and documentation for internal and external audits.
Assist with the creation and distribution of compliance-related communication and training materials.
